波兰人口中的声音声学参数:基于MDVP测试的规范值

概括
本研究使用多维语音程序 (MDVP) 分析为波兰人口建立了规范性语音声学参数值. 研究结果显示,F0,vAm,sPPQ和SPI等参数存在基于性别的差异,与年龄无关.

背景情况:
- 多维语音程序 (MDVP) 对于语音分析至关重要.
- 建立特定人群的规范性数据对于准确的临床解释至关重要.
- 以前的规范性数据可能不准确地反映波兰人口.
研究的目的:
- 计算波兰人口中关键语音声学参数的规范值.
- 分析性别和年龄组之间这些参数的差异.
- 用标准和百分位数提供参考标准.
主要方法:
- 分析了来自204名健康波兰受试者的MDVP数据.
- 招募来自波兰不同地区的参与者.
- 对MDVP参数进行描述性统计,百分比和标准规范的计算.
主要成果:
- 对于F0,vAm,sPPQ和SPI,观察到基于性别的统计学上显著的差异.
- 女性的平均F0和vAm较高;男性的sPPQ和SPI较高.
- 在任何MDVP参数和年龄之间没有发现显著的相关性.
结论:
- 波兰人口中MDVP声学参数的规范值已经确定.
- 该研究提供了标准和百分比的参考数据.
- 这些规范值对于波兰准确诊断语音障碍至关重要.
